Output 6d895bd45c00a6aabbe84b8c1a8fa248e1f69d50ea67c714753c09268dd0df42:0

value
751322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bed3f46c04b58293cc1a18a5f7ed1028a783d3e9 OP_EQUAL
address
3K62DsG3RT4LrRxrFCiA2tWVUKwc4oavPz
transaction
6d895bd45c00a6aabbe84b8c1a8fa248e1f69d50ea67c714753c09268dd0df42
confirmations
51
spent
true